Beyond checkmate: exploring the creative chokepoints in AI text

大型语言模型(LLMs)的快速发展重塑了文本生成,但也引发滥用担忧,因此检测生成文本(AI文本)日益重要。以往研究多聚焦于识别并‘将死’AI文本,而本研究探索了更少被关注的领域:在引言、正文和结论三个文本段落中,人类与AI文本的细微差异。无论模型在各段落中表现优劣,这些差异都将直接影响其作为创意助手的有效性与边界。我们借鉴国际象棋的开局、中局和残局结构,分析各段落特征,发现尽管AI文本在正文段落与人类写作高度相似,但依赖语言连续性的特征显示出更高偏差,成为最有效的检测区间。此外,人类文本在不同段落间表现出更强的风格多样性,为区分提供了新视角。研究结果为理解人机文本差异提供了新思路,并推动更有效、可解释的检测方法发展。代码已开源:https://github.com/tripto03/chess_inspired_human_ai_text_distinction。

原文摘要 · Abstract (English)

The rapid advancement of Large Language Models (LLMs) has revolutionized text generation but also raised concerns about potential misuse, making detecting LLM-generated text (AI text) increasingly essential. While prior work has focused on identifying AI text and effectively checkmating it, our study investigates a less-explored territory: portraying the nuanced distinctions between human and AI texts across text segments (introduction, body, and conclusion). Whether LLMs excel or falter in incorporating linguistic ingenuity across text segments, the results will critically inform their viability and boundaries as effective creative assistants to humans. Through an analogy with the structure of chess games, comprising opening, middle, and end games, we analyze segment-specific patterns to reveal where the most striking differences lie. Although AI texts closely resemble human writing in the body segment due to its length, deeper analysis shows a higher divergence in features dependent on the continuous flow of language, making it the most informative segment for detection. Additionally, human texts exhibit greater stylistic variation across segments, offering a new lens for distinguishing them from AI. Overall, our findings provide fresh insights into human-AI text differences and pave the way for more effective and interpretable detection strategies. Codes available at https://github.com/tripto03/chess_inspired_human_ai_text_distinction.
